Description:
Amaranth Starch is an all natural starch providing
particle size of less than 1 micron, and a round
shape granule which contributes (1) to silky texture;
(2) uniform cell structure; (3) excellent moisture
retention; (4) good clarity; (5) slightly cohesive
properties; (6) viscosity stability; (7) forms
spherical bodies when co-dried with other natural
gums; (8) enhances body and fat-like features
in reduced fat goods; and (9) offers non-hazardous
(environmentally safe) replacements of coating
and solvent agents in tape and paper applications.
Amaranth Starch is a natural Gras ingredient from
the seed of the Amaranthus cruentus plant. This
natural extracted powder has good dispersability,
exhibits good water binding properties, and supports/enhances
dispersions of other coating and spacing ingredients.
